Best Quotes about Music
Medicine to produce health must examine disease; and music, to create harmony must investigate discord.
Plutarch
Perhaps all music, even the newest, is not so much something discovered as something that re-emerges from where it lay buried in the memory, inaudible as a melody cut in a disc of flesh. A composer lets me hear a song that has always been shut up silent within me.
Genet, Jean
Music is good to the melancholy, bad to those who mourn, and neither good or bad to the deaf.
Spinoza, Baruch (Benedict de)
Music expresses that which can not be said and on which it is impossible to be silent
Hugo, Victor
Give me a laundry list and I'll set it to music.
Rossini, Gioacchino Antonio
Music, moody food of us that trade in love.
William Shakespeare
Music causes us to think eloquently.
Emerson, Ralph Waldo
Music is a discipline, and a mistress of order and good manners, she makes the people milder and gentler, more moral and more reasonable.
Martin Luther
It's a marvelous feeling when someone says I want to do this song of yours because they've connected to it. That's what I'm after.
Carpenter, Mary Chapin
It was called the Backstreet Market, and it was just like a local hangout. That was where the kids would drive their cars, hang out with their convertibles and listen to music. That's how we got Backstreet. We put Boys on it, because no matter how old we get, we'll always be boys.
Richardson, Kevin
Music makes one feel so romantic - at least it always gets on one's nerves - which is the same thing nowadays.
Oscar Wilde
A lot of people are singing about how screwed up the world is, and I don't think that everybody wants to hear about that all the time.
Carey, Mariah
There is no feeling, except the extremes of fear and grief, that does not find relief in music.
George Eliot
Music, in performance, is a type of sculpture. The air in the performance is sculpted into something.
Zappa, Frank
The notes I handle no better than many pianists. But the pauses between the notes --ah, that is where the art resides.
Schnabel, Artur
You're talking to someone who really understands rock music.
Gore, Tipper
Rock 'n Roll is an asylum for emotional idiots.
Neville, Richard
Nothing separates the generations more than music. By the time a child is eight or nine, he has developed a passion for his own music that is even stronger than his passions for procrastination and weird clothes.
Cosby, Bill
I think music in itself is healing. It's an explosive expression of humanity. It's something we are all touched by. No matter what culture we're from, everyone loves music.
Joel, Billy
A verbal art like poetry is reflective; it stops to think. Music is immediate, it goes on to become.
Auden, W. H.
We are aware that the conductor is not really making the music, it is making him -- if he is relaxed, open and attuned, then the invisible will take possession of him; through him, it will reach us.
Brook, Peter (Stephen Paul)
A jazz musician is a juggler who uses harmonies instead of oranges.
Green, Benny
Among all men on the earth bards have a share of honor and reverence, because the muse has taught them songs and loves the race of bards.
Homer
The high note is not the only thing.
Domingo, Placido
I often thought that if there had been a good rap group around in those days, I might have chosen a career in music instead of politics.
Nixon, Richard M.
It is from the blues that all that may be called American music derives it most distinctive characteristics.
Johnson, James Weldon
You don't need any brains to listen to music.
Pavarotti, Luciano
Jazz will endure just as long people hear it through their feet instead of their brains.
Sousa, John Philip
My music is best understood by children and animals.
Igor Stravinsky
Hell is full of musical amateurs.
George Bernard Shaw
The musical emotion springs precisely from the fact that at each moment the composer withholds or adds more or less than the listener anticipates on the basis of a pattern that he thinks he can guess, but that he is incapable of wholly divining. If the composer withholds more than we anticipate, we experience a delicious falling sensation; we feel we have been torn from a stable point on the musical ladder and thrust into the void. When the composer withholds less, the opposite occurs: he forces us to perform gymnastic exercises more skillful than our own.
Levi-Strauss, Claude
I think my fans will follow me into our combined old age. Real musicians and real fans stay together for a long, long time.
Raitt, Bonnie
The pleasure we feel in music springs from the obedience which is in it.
Thoreau, Henry David
When Mozart was composing at the end of the eighteenth century, the city of Vienna was so quiet that fire alarms could be given verbally, by a shouting watchman mounted on top of St. Stefan's Cathedral. In twentieth-century society, the noise level is such that it keeps knocking our bodies out of tune and out of their natural rhythms. This ever-increasing assault of sound upon our ears, minds, and bodies adds to the stress load of civilized beings trying to live in a highly complex environment.
Halpern, Steven
Music can name the unnamable and communicate the unknowable.
Duffecy, James
If you develop an ear for sounds that are musical it is like developing an ego. You begin to refuse sounds that are not musical and that way cut yourself off from a good deal of experience.
John Cage
I am fond of music I think because it is so amoral. Everything else is moral and I am after something that isn't. I have always found moralizing intolerable.
Hesse, Hermann
I don't mind what language an opera is sung in so long as it is a language I don't understand.
Sir Edward Appleton
Classical music is the kind we keep thinking will turn into a tune.
Kin Hubbard
Like everything else in nature, music is a becoming, and it becomes its full self, when its sounds and laws are used by intelligent man for the production of harmony, and so made the vehicle of emotion and thought.
Mungers, Theodore
All my concerts had no sounds in them; they were completely silent. People had to make up their own music in their minds!
Yoko Ono
If one hears bad music, it is one's duty to drown it by one's conversation.
Wilde, Oscar
But then there's a moment like tonight, a profound and transcendent experience, the feeling as if a door has opened, and it's all because of that instrument, that incredible, magical instrument.
Diane Frolov and Andrew Schneider
Brass bands are all very well in their place - outdoors and several miles away.
Sir Thomas Beecham
Music is the vernacular of the human soul.
Latham, Geoffrey
Music is a readily available, highly effective tool that you use to improve both your cognitive and physical abilities.
Winter, Arthur
You are the music while the music lasts.
Eliot, T. S.
When griping grief the heart doth wound, and doleful dumps the mind opresses, then music, with her silver sound, with speedy help doth lend redress.
William Shakespeare
Take a music bath once or twice a week for a few seasons, and you will find that it is to the soul what the water bath is to the body.
Oliver Wendell Holmes
The trouble with music appreciation in general is that people are taught to have too much respect for music; they should be taught to love it instead.
Stravinsky, Igor
